How do early achievement gaps impact students' academic mobility? New CALDER paper uses WA data to track student test and non-test outcomes from 3rd grade to high school, finding that students who begin behind tend to stay behind.

Are four-day school weeks actually helping to ease staffing challenges like districts hope? New CALDER study examines the impact of 4DSWs on teacher recruitment & retention outcomes in Missouri, and finds no evidence of improvement so far. Learn more: bit.ly/43xXzvI

New CALDER working paper by @zeyuxu.bsky.social & @brbackes.bsky.social finds that in 2-year colleges in KY, HS GPA is a stronger predictor of gateway course success than test scores-- though neither has very strong predictive power alone. Read the full paper to learn more: bit.ly/4iNTibV
